2. The Sovereign Green Sukuk: An Analysis of Its Process and Barriers to Funding Renewable Energy Projects in Indonesia
Master-uppsats, Uppsala universitet/Institutionen för geovetenskaperSammanfattning : Indonesia launched a sovereign green sukuk in 2018 to fund green projects that can contribute to addressing climate change and achieving the Sustainable Development Goals. 3. Tracking Climate Finance in the German Building Sector: A Landscape of finance flows for building decarbonisation in 2016
Master-uppsats, Lunds universitet/Internationella miljöinstitutetSammanfattning : Germany’s Energy Concept aims to reduce the building sector’s primary energy demand by 80% compared to 2008 levels, of which 20% are to be achieved by 2020. 4. Green Infrastructure a line of trees or a philosophy? A study of a contested concept at the County Administrative Board of Skåne
Master-uppsats, Lunds universitet/Institutionen för kulturgeografi och ekonomisk geografiSammanfattning : Landscape fragmentation and decreasing habitat areas poses a threat to biodiversity worldwide. Green infrastructure has developed as a conservation approach promoting habitat connectivity on a landscape scale.
